> > Hi all, 
> > 
> >     I've recently been toying with VM snapshots, and have ran into an 
> > issue. Given a VM with multiple disks, it seems a snapshot-create followed 
> > by a snapshot-delete will only remove the qcow2 snapshot for the first disk 
> > (or perhaps just the disk that contains the memory), not all of the disk 
> > snapshots it created. Is this something people are aware of? 
> > 
> >     In searching around, I found a bug report where snapshot-creates would 
> > fail due to the qcow2 snapshot ids being inconsistent. That looks like it 
> > is patched for 2.4 qemu ( 
> > http://lists.nongnu.org/archive/html/qemu-devel/2015-03/msg04963.html), 
> > this bug would trigger that one by leaving IDs around that are inconsistent 
> > between member disks, but is not the same.
